2 Teens Dead, Juvenile Injured In Atlanta Apartment Shooting

The fatal shooting happened Tuesday morning at a Sparks Street apartment complex, police said.

ATLANTA, GA — Two teenagers are dead, and a juvenile was injured, in a shooting early Tuesday in the 1000 block of Sparks Street, Atlanta Police said.

Officers responded around 12:30 a.m. to a Sparks Street apartment complex, where APD Homicide Unit Commander Lt. Andrew Smith said the fatal shooting occurred in a stairwell.

The shooting killed a 13-year-old teenager at the scene and initially injured two other people, ages 12 and 13, police said. However, police said in an update the second 13-year-old died at the hospital.

Police have not released a motive or a suspect description. Events leading to the shooting are unknown.

APD requested anyone with information in the case to call Crime Stoppers, (404) 577-8477.
